Classer

héritage à plusieurs niveaux

héritage à plusieurs niveaux

L'héritage à plusieurs niveaux fait référence à un mécanisme de la technologie OO où l'on peut hériter d'une classe dérivée, faisant ainsi de cette classe dérivée la classe de base de la nouvelle classe.

  1. Qu'est-ce que l'héritage à plusieurs niveaux, expliquez avec un exemple?
  2. Qu'est-ce que l'héritage multiniveau en C ++?
  3. Comment fonctionne l'héritage multiniveau?
  4. Comment créer un héritage à plusieurs niveaux?
  5. Quelle est la différence entre l'héritage multiniveau et l'héritage multiple?
  6. Quels sont les deux types d'héritage?
  7. Combien de classes abstraites peuvent être utilisées dans l'héritage multiniveau?
  8. Quels sont les avantages de l'héritage?
  9. Qu'est-ce que l'exemple d'héritage?
  10. Quelle est l'utilisation principale de l'héritage à plusieurs niveaux?
  11. Que signifie l'héritage?
  12. Qu'est-ce que l'héritage unique?

Qu'est-ce que l'héritage à plusieurs niveaux, expliquez avec un exemple?

Quand une classe étend une classe, qui étend une autre classe, on appelle cela l'héritage multiniveau. Par exemple, la classe C étend la classe B et la classe B étend la classe A, alors ce type d'héritage est connu sous le nom d'héritage multiniveau.

Qu'est-ce que l'héritage multiniveau en C ++?

Introduction à l'héritage à plusieurs niveaux en C++ ... Ce type de relation parent-enfant entre les cadres de classe est un héritage. Le multiniveau est une sorte d'héritage où une classe de base ou enfant a plus d'une classe parente et peut être étendue à n'importe quel niveau.

Comment fonctionne l'héritage multiniveau?

Dans l'héritage à plusieurs niveaux, une classe dérivée héritera d'une classe de base et, en plus de la classe dérivée, agira également en tant que classe de base pour une autre classe. ... Dans cette situation, chaque classe dérivée hérite de toutes les caractéristiques de ses classes de base. La classe C hérite donc de toutes les fonctionnalités des classes A et B.

Comment créer un héritage à plusieurs niveaux?

L'héritage implique qu'un objet acquière les propriétés et le comportement d'un autre objet. Donc, fondamentalement, l'utilisation de l'héritage peut étendre les fonctionnalités de la classe en créant une nouvelle classe qui s'appuie sur la classe précédente en l'héritant.

Quelle est la différence entre l'héritage multiniveau et l'héritage multiple?

«Héritage multiple» fait référence au concept d'une classe étendant (ou hérite) de plus d'une classe de base. ... L'héritage à plusieurs niveaux fait référence, où l'on peut hériter d'une classe dérivée, faisant ainsi de cette classe dérivée la classe de base de la nouvelle classe.

Quels sont les deux types d'héritage?

Différents types d'héritage

Combien de classes abstraites peuvent être utilisées dans l'héritage multiniveau?

11. Combien de classes abstraites peuvent être utilisées dans l'héritage multiniveau? Explication: Au moins une classe doit implémenter toutes les fonctions non définies. Il doit donc y avoir au moins une classe qui n'est pas abstraite.

Quels sont les avantages de l'héritage?

Les principaux avantages de l'héritage sont la réutilisabilité et la lisibilité du code. Lorsque la classe enfant hérite des propriétés et des fonctionnalités de la classe parent, nous n'avons pas besoin de réécrire le même code dans la classe enfant. Cela facilite la réutilisation du code, nous fait écrire moins de code et le code devient beaucoup plus lisible.

Qu'est-ce que l'exemple d'héritage?

L'héritage est un mécanisme dans lequel une classe acquiert la propriété d'une autre classe. Par exemple, un enfant hérite des traits de ses parents. Avec l'héritage, nous pouvons réutiliser les champs et les méthodes de la classe existante.

Quelle est l'utilisation principale de l'héritage à plusieurs niveaux?

L'héritage à plusieurs niveaux fait référence à un mécanisme de la technologie OO où l'on peut hériter d'une classe dérivée, faisant ainsi de cette classe dérivée la classe de base de la nouvelle classe. Comme vous pouvez le voir dans l'organigramme ci-dessous, C est une sous-classe ou une classe enfant de B et B est une classe enfant de A.

Que signifie l'héritage?

Un héritage est un terme financier décrivant les biens transmis aux individus après le décès d'une personne. La plupart des héritages consistent en de l'argent liquide garé sur un compte bancaire, mais peuvent contenir des actions, des obligations, des voitures, des bijoux, des automobiles, de l'art, des antiquités, des biens immobiliers et d'autres actifs corporels.

Qu'est-ce que l'héritage unique?

L'héritage unique permet à une classe dérivée d'hériter des propriétés et du comportement d'une seule classe parente. Il permet à une classe dérivée d'hériter des propriétés et du comportement d'une classe de base, permettant ainsi la réutilisation du code ainsi que l'ajout de nouvelles fonctionnalités au code existant.

Comment installer et utiliser FFmpeg sur Debian 10
Les étapes suivantes décrivent comment installer FFmpeg sur Debian 10 Commencez par mettre à jour la liste des paquets en tant que root ou utilisateur...
Le guide complet d'utilisation de ffmpeg sous Linux
Comment exécuter FFmpeg sous Linux? Comment utiliser la commande FFmpeg? Comment configurer FFmpeg? Où est le chemin Ffmpeg sous Linux? Ffmpeg fonctio...
Comment installer et utiliser FFmpeg sur Ubuntu 18.04
Comment télécharger et installer FFmpeg sur Ubuntu? Comment créer FFmpeg dans Ubuntu? Comment exécuter FFmpeg sous Linux? Où FFmpeg est-il installé da...